About This Property
Tucked among the trees on 5.16 acres just 5 minutes from Steelville city limits, this 4-bedroom, 2-bath ranch offers 1,647 sq ft of comfortable country living with a homesteading vibe! The open kitchen features custom maple cabinets by Village Gallery, center island, large pantry, appliances and instant hot water at the sink. Wood floors grace the living room, hall and 2 bedrooms, while the airtight Nashau wood stove can heat the entire home. The enormous primary suite offers plenty of room, two walk-in closets, an ensuite with quartz counters, walk-in shower and Nautilus shower door. An office/bedroom has a built-in gun safe and abundant storage. Two other bedrooms also feature walk-in closets. Less than 2-year-old HVAC includes A/C, heat pump and propane backup. Outside, enjoy a large deck, brick patio for a fire pit, chicken house, raised garden beds with watering system and 12x10 greenhouse with automatic windows. Grow your own with apple, peach and cherry trees, strawberries, rhubarb, asparagus, grapes and thornless blackberries. Trails wind through redbuds, pines and wildflowers. About Crawford County
Meramec float country of clear water, gravel bars, and timber
Crawford County is prime Ozark float country, drained by the Meramec River and its clear tributaries the Courtois and Huzzah. The landscape runs to timbered hills, pine and hardwood ridges, and gravel-bottom valleys, with much of the county bordering Mark Twain National Forest. Recreational buyers prize the cold, spring-fed streams for canoeing and smallmouth fishing, while the heavy hardwood cover holds strong whitetail and turkey. Thin, rocky uplands keep the working ground in pasture, hay, and cattle rather than crops. With Steelville and Cuba as regional hubs and easy interstate access, tracts here suit a river retreat, a hunting camp against public land, or a cattle place with recreation built in.
